  6. Local company commits to future in Hinckley

    Local company, Geosynthetics, which supplies product solutions to the civil engineering sector, is relocating to a new 60,000 sq ft Net Zero Ready unit on IM Properties’ Hinckley Park scheme. The move retains 50 jobs in the region, consolidating three sites into a single, sustainable unit to future proof Geosynthetics’ operations.
